Abstract
The invention discloses a method for automatically generating a playlist, wherein the method comprises the following steps: s1, obtaining the pre-editing list parameter, the pre-editing list parameter is set according to the broadcasting requirement of the channel, and the pre-editing list parameter comprises the following contents: designated content played at a fixed time point; video screening conditions; and ordering rules for the video; s2, screening out videos meeting the requirements according to the screening conditions in the pre-editing list parameters, and sorting according to a sorting rule; s3, determining a reference broadcast table, and determining a fixed time period and a non-fixed time period of the broadcast table to be scheduled according to whether the video played at the fixed time point exists; s4, filling the obtained video into the non-fixed time slot of the reference playlist, and generating a complete playlist, including: filling the screened videos into the non-fixed time periods of the reference broadcast list one by one in sequence; and calculating the total duration of the filled video in the filling process, comparing the total duration with the duration of the non-fixed time period, and correspondingly adjusting according to the comparison result.

Background
Many television stations and new media companies now create carousel channels that carousel different videos 24 hours a day. Many carousel channels require several fixed times to play a specified video, and other times to play videos within a specified range, but there is no mandatory requirement for specific playing contents. When the video time used by a channel is short, such as an advertisement channel or a tv shopping channel, the video time is generally from several minutes to tens of minutes, and the video required to be broadcast in 24 hours a day reaches dozens or even hundreds. If the broadcasting list is manually created by the editing personnel, videos need to be selected from the video library one by one and added into the broadcasting list, the workload is large, when the appointed videos need to be played at a fixed time point, the editing personnel also need to calculate the time length of the videos, and some complicated mechanical calculation is easy to make mistakes, so that liability accidents are caused.

Referring to fig. 1, a flowchart illustrating steps of a method for automatically generating a playlist according to an embodiment of the present invention is shown, including the following steps:
s1, obtaining the pre-editing list parameter, the pre-editing list parameter is set according to the broadcasting requirement of the channel, and the pre-editing list parameter comprises the following contents: designated content played at a fixed time point; video screening conditions; and ordering rules for the video;
s2, screening out videos meeting the requirements according to the screening conditions in the pre-editing list parameters, and sorting according to a sorting rule;
s3, determining a reference broadcast table, and determining a fixed time period and a non-fixed time period of the broadcast table to be scheduled according to whether the video played at the fixed time point exists; in some usage scenarios, a specific video needs to be played in a fixed time period, such as news playing for half an hour at 12 pm, and weather forecast playing for 15 minutes at 18 pm, in which case there are 2 fixed time periods and 3 non-fixed time periods; there is also a usage scenario where there is no video that needs to be played at a fixed time point, in which case there is only one non-fixed time period; non-fixed time periods require automatic filling of the video.
S4, filling the obtained video into the non-fixed time slot of the reference playlist, and generating a complete playlist, including: filling the screened videos into the non-fixed time periods of the reference broadcast list one by one in sequence; and calculating the total duration of the filled video in the filling process, comparing the total duration with the duration of the non-fixed time period, and correspondingly adjusting according to the comparison result.
In a specific application example, in S1, the video filtering condition may include any one of the following, and only some of the selectable filtering conditions are listed below, and the specific implementation process is not limited to the following conditions: (1) classification of video, such as movies, drama, art, news, animation, advertisements, etc.; (2) a content provider of the video; (3) country of video, director, year of release, etc.; (4) video duration, namely, videos with duration within a certain range can be screened; (5) and (4) screening the latest video by the online time.
In S1, the video sorting rule includes at least one of the number of video-on-demand times, the online time of the video, and the video duration.
In a specific application example, in S2, videos meeting the requirements are screened out according to screening conditions, for example, videos classified as anarchia after the online time of 1 month and 1 day of 2021 are screened out; sorting is performed according to a sorting rule, such as sorting by order number.
In the specific application example, in S4, in an application scene, there are 3 non-fixed time periods, the first time period is filled with the screened video according to the sorting rule, and so on.
In the specific application example, in S4, the corresponding adjustment according to the comparison result specifically includes: and if the total duration of the filled videos exceeds the total duration of the non-fixed time period, the last video is cut off, and the playing end time of the last video is the next fixed playing time point or the playing end time of the last video is delayed to the playing end time of the last video.
In the specific application example, in S4, the corresponding adjustment according to the comparison result specifically includes: if the total duration of the filled videos is less than the total duration of the non-fixed time period and no videos can be filled continuously, the gasket is played after the last video is played, or the filled videos are selected to be played circularly until the next fixed playing time point.
